Pick Hosting That Supports Performance

Hosting plays a central role in WordPress site speed.

Shared hosting may seem convenient but can slow sites during traffic spikes. WordPress websites thrive on hosting solutions built for speed and reliability.

Look for hosting that offers:

  • Optimized WordPress environments
  • Built in caching
  • Consistent performance during traffic increases
  • Scalable resources

The right hosting ensures every other optimization can perform effectively.

Streamline Themes and Plugins

WordPress is flexible, but too many features or poorly coded plugins can slow things down. A thoughtful setup improves both speed and user experience.

Ways to optimize include:

  • Choosing lightweight, well-maintained themes
  • Keeping plugins to the essentials
  • Replacing multiple tools with a single solution where possible
  • Updating themes and plugins regularly

A clean setup makes the site faster, more reliable, and easier to maintain.

Optimize Images for Speed

Images make a website engaging, but unoptimized files can slow down load times. Proper image handling keeps the site fast without compromising visuals.

Best practices include:

  • Compressing images before uploading
  • Using modern formats such as WebP
  • Implementing lazy loading
  • Matching dimensions to display requirements

Optimized images deliver a visually appealing site that loads smoothly on all devices.

Use Caching and File Optimization

Caching lets WordPress serve pages quickly by reducing server load. Optimizing CSS, JavaScript, and HTML files also improves speed by making assets smaller and more efficient.

These techniques help:

  • Reduce page load times
  • Improve overall user experience
  • Maintain performance even with high traffic

Caching and optimization often produce noticeable improvements with minimal effort.

Focus on Mobile Site Speed

Most visitors access websites on mobile devices. Mobile site speed influences both user experience and search rankings.

To enhance mobile performance:

  • Use responsive design
  • Limit heavy animations or pop-ups
  • Prioritize visible content first
  • Test across different devices

A fast, intuitive mobile experience keeps users engaged and confident in your brand.
